For the upcoming 19th Asia Games which is scheduled from September 28 to October 8 for the men’s competition in Hangzhou, the BCCI has announced the squad for the men’s cricket team. Ruturaj Gaikwad has been named as the captain.

(Ruturaj Gaikwad will be captaining the Indian Team in the 19th Asian Game. Photo – Twitter/CSKFansArmy)

The BCCI has announced the squad for Men’s Cricket that will be taking part in the upcoming 19th Asian Games. Rituraj Gaikwad will be captaining this side.
This India Team will not be the main squad as they will be preparing for the World Cup which is scheduled to happen later this year. BCCI has announced this squad with a power-packed list of youngsters like Yashasvi Jaiswal, Rahul Tripathi, Tilak Varma, and Rinku Singh among others. The likes of Yash Thakur, Sai Kishore, Venkatesh Iyer, Deepak Hooda, and Sai Sudharsan are standbys.

Rinku, whose exclusion from the T20s series in the Caribbean was questioned, made the cut while Dube, Jaiswal, Varma, and Prabhsimran Singh are the others who have been picked at the back of a stellar IPL. It was a coming-of-age season for Dube who helped CSK win a record-equalling fifth title this year.

Tilak has also been named in the team which will face the West Indies in a five-match series from August 3. Gaikwad, who will lead the side in China, is currently with the Test squad in the Caribbean. Wicketkeeper batter Jitesh Sharma and left-arm pacer Arshdeep Singh are also part of the squad.

This is not the first time the BCCI will be fielding two national teams. In 1998, one Indian team competed at the Commonwealth Games in Kuala Lumpur while another faced Pakistan in the Sahara Cup.

India Men’s Squad: Ruturaj Gaikwad (Captain), Yashasvi Jaiswal, Rahul Tripathi, Tilak Varma, Rinku Singh, Jitesh Sharma (wk), Washington Sundar, Shahbaz Ahmed, Ravi Bishnoi, Avesh Khan, Arshdeep Singh, Mukesh Kumar, Shivam Mavi, Shivam Dube, Prabhsimran Singh (wk)

Standby list of players: Yash Thakur, Sai Kishore, Venkatesh Iyer, Deepak Hooda, Sai Sudarsan

Some questions still remain unanswered like Why Shikhar Dhawan is getting dropped from the Asian Games? Is the BCCI trying to be more dependable on Youngster’s shoulders? Dhawan has an impeccable record for the National side if either by captaining it or scoring crucial runs in ICC tournaments. This will be the first time when Ruturaj Gaikwad will be captaining the Indian side for a major occasion.

The United States of America (USA) clinched a momentous T20I series victory against Bangladesh, following a thrilling 6-run triumph in the second match on May 23, 2024, at the Grand Prairie Cricket Complex in Houston. Defending a target of 145, the USA got off to a flying start when Sourabh Netravalkar managed to dismiss Soumya Sarkar with a brilliant catch off his own bowling. Despite this setback, Tanzid Hasan and Najmul Hossain Shanto played positively, applying pressure on the USA bowlers and adding 30 runs for the second wicket. Their partnership was broken by a superb delivery from Jessy Singh that sent Tanzid Hasan back to the pavilion. Shanto, now joined by Towhid Hridoy, kept the scoreboard ticking, steering Bangladesh towards their target. However, a moment of brilliance in the field by Corey Anderson resulted in Shanto's run-out after a valuable 48-run partnership with Hridoy for the third wicket. Corey Anderson continued his impact by dismissing Hridoy, who dragged an inside edge onto his stumps, putting Bangladesh in a spot of bother. Shadley Van Schalkwyk then dismissed Mahmudullah, increasing the pressure on Bangladesh. Needing 12 runs off the final over, Ali Khan proved to be the hero for the USA. He removed Rishad Hossain, and earlier in his spell, he had taken the crucial wicket of the veteran Shakib Al Hasan. Ali Khan finished with impressive figures of 3 for 25 in 3.3 overs. Netravalkar chipped in with 2 for 15, and Van Schalkwyk also took 2 wickets, while Anderson had 1 for 11 in his 2 overs. Earlier in the match, Bangladesh's captain Shanto won the toss and chose to field. The USA openers, Steven Taylor and Monank Patel, started strongly, reaching 42 for no loss in the first six overs. Taylor and Andries Gous were dismissed in quick succession, but not before Taylor and Patel had put on 44 runs for the first wicket. Aaron Jones then joined Monank Patel, and the duo kept the momentum going with a mix of singles and boundaries, maintaining the pressure on the Bangladesh bowlers.
